﻿@charset "utf-8";
/* CSS Document */
.tit_h3 { padding:0 10px; margin-top:6px; }
.other_banner { height:280px; border-bottom:5px solid #27b77c; overflow:hidden; }

.seat { border-bottom:1px solid #dadada; } 
.seat_box { width:980px; color:#999; height:50px; line-height:50px; margin:0 auto; overflow:hidden; }
.seat_box em { float:left; background:url(../images/seat_icon.png) no-repeat; width:21px; height:25px; margin:12px 10px 0 0 ; }
.seat_box a { color:#999; }
.seat_box .current { color:#27b77c; }


.paging { margin:30px 0 40px 0; overflow:hidden; }

.paging_left { float:left; width:230px;}
.paging_right { float:right; width:710px; padding-bottom:30px; border:1px solid #dadada; height:auto!important; height:564px; min-height:564px; }

.mune { background: url(/images/mune_bg.gif) repeat-y #fff; margin-bottom:40px; overflow:hidden; }
.mune h3 { height:55px; line-height:55px; background:#fff; border:1px solid #dadada; color:#27b77c; padding:0 0 0 20px; }
.mune h3 span { font-size:24px; padding-right:5px; }
.mune h3 em { font-style:normal; font-family:Arial;color:#999; font-size:16px; font-weight:normal;  }

.mune li { float:left; width:207px; border-bottom:1px solid #dadada; padding:15px 10px;}
.mune li a { display:block; width:207px; font-size:16px; color:#666; text-align:center; }
.mune li a:hover{ color:#000; }
.mune li span { float:left; width:207px; display:block; }
.mune li div { float:right; margin:15px 0 0 0; font-size:20px; color:#999; }
.mune li.current { border-right:4px solid #27b77c; }
.mune li.current a { color:#27b77c; font-weight:bold; }

.contact { border:1px solid #dadada; padding-bottom:10px; overflow:hidden;  }
.contact .con_pic { margin:14px 14px 10px 14px ; width:200px; border:1px solid #e1e1e1; overflow:hidden; }
.contact .con_pic img { width:200px; display:block; }
.con_txt { padding:0 14px; width:200px; }
.con_txt h4 { color:#27b77c; font-size:18px; font-weight:normal; margin-bottom:6px; }
.con_txt p { margin:2px 0 ;}

.infor_list { margin-bottom:20px; overflow:hidden; }
.infor_list .noneList { margin: 100px 0 0 0;text-align: center;overflow: hidden; }
.infor_list ul { width:650px; margin:20px auto; overflow:hidden; }
.infor_list ul li { float:left; width:650px; padding:12px 0; border-bottom:1px dashed #dadada;  }
.infor_list .date { float:left; width:70px; height:60px; border:1px solid #e1e1e1; background:#f2f2f2; text-align:center; padding:5px 0; line-height:24px; overflow:hidden; }
.infor_list .date strong { display:block; font-weight:normal; color:#666; font-size:26px; font-family:Arial; margin-top:8px; }
.infor_list .date p { color:#999; font-size:15px; margin-top:2px; }
.infor_list .list_main { float:right; width:562px; overflow:hidden;  }
.infor_list .list_main h3 { white-space:nowrap; font-size:18px; text-overflow:ellipsis; -o-text-overflow:ellipsis; overflow: hidden; }
.infor_list .list_main h3 a { color:#666;}
.infor_list .list_main a:hover { color:#000; }
.infor_list .list_main p { color:#666; margin-top:5px; }

.article { width:650px; margin:30px auto 0 auto; overflow:hidden; }
.article .bt { text-align: center; font-size:24px; color:#666; font-weight:normal; }
.article .atlet { text-align:center; padding:10px 0 15px 0; border-bottom:1px solid #dadada; margin:0 0 30px 0; color:#999; }
.article .wz { margin-bottom:50px; line-height:1.7; color:#777; font-size:16px; }
.article .wz p{ margin-bottom: .5em;}
.article .wz img { max-width:650px; }
.list_x_down { border-top:1px dashed #dadada; padding:10px 0;  height:24px; line-height:40px; overflow:hidden; color:#2494e4; }
.lisx_x_box { float:right;}
.list_x_down .a3 { color: #666; background:url(../images/return_icon.png) 0 2px no-repeat; padding:0 0 7px 25px;  }

.map  { width:650px; margin:30px auto; overflow:hidden; }
.map li { float:left; width:50%; vertical-align:middle; margin-bottom:30px; }
.map li a:hover { color:#000; }
.map .map_icon { float:left; width:62px; margin-right:20px; }
.map .map_font {float:left; width:200px; }
.map .map_font h3 { margin-bottom:4px; font-size:18px; }
.map .map_font li { margin:0; font-size:16px; }
.map .long { width:100%; }
.map .long .map_font { width:485px; }
.map .long li { width:100%; margin-bottom:3px; }















